[c]Remplissage du fonc d'un cercle avec une couleur

firas_tn Messages postés 128 Date d'inscription mardi 11 janvier 2005 Statut Membre Dernière intervention 19 avril 2007 - 1 avril 2006 à 13:00
nwe Messages postés 18 Date d'inscription mardi 31 janvier 2006 Statut Membre Dernière intervention 19 novembre 2006 - 1 avril 2006 à 14:46
salut a vous tous
j'utilise tc 3.0 et la bib graphics.h, est ce ke kelkun pourrait me dire comment remplir le fond d'un cercle, j'ai essayé avec setfillstyle mais ça n'as pas marché, apparament cette fonction est juste pour remplir un rectangle ou un bar mais pour le cercle peut etre k il ya une autre façon de faire ,ça serait gentil de votre part si vous m'aidiez sur ce point et merci d'avance

1 réponse

nwe Messages postés 18 Date d'inscription mardi 31 janvier 2006 Statut Membre Dernière intervention 19 novembre 2006
1 avril 2006 à 14:46
la fonction floodfill est faite pour ça elle remplie une zone avec une couleur C2
jusqu' a ce qu' elle rencontre une couleur C1
ainsi si nous supposons que tu veuilles remplir ton cercle de centre (x,y) et de couleur C1 en C2 tu peux faire ceci
//setcolor(C1)
//circle(x,y,........) pour dessiner ton cercle

setfilstyle(1,C2)
floodfill(x,y,C1);
0
Rejoignez-nous